    In terms of expertise, welding electrodes manufacturers focus on developing multiple types of electrodes, including SMAW, TIG, MIG, and flux-cored variants. For instance, manufacturers design electrodes for specific purposes, such as high deposition rates or penetration capabilities, allowing end-users to choose based on their specific welding needs. This level of specialization requires an authoritative understanding of welding processes and the conditions under which each electrode excels.
